La Tuna Federal Correctional Institution in Anthony, Texas, is soliciting bids for meats, cheese, and milk supplies for the first quarter of fiscal year 2027 under solicitation number 15B51027Q00000005. The procurement is classified as a Local Area Set-Aside, restricting eligibility to vendors located within the designated local area, and is governed by NAICS codes 311513, 311991, and 311511. The contract will be awarded on a firm-fixed-price basis, with evaluation based primarily on price, followed by past performance, and the government will select the most advantageous offer from responsible vendors who meet all requirements. Failure to deliver within specified timeframes constitutes non-conformance and may result in contract termination. The solicitation will be posted on sam.gov on August 10, 2026, and all updates will be communicated exclusively through that site. Quotes must be submitted via email to Tex-ProcurementProp@bop.gov no later than 3:00 p.m. Central Standard Time on August 20, 2026, and vendors must complete all required representations and certifications on sam.gov as mandated by FAR 52.204-7(b) and (c). The anticipated award date is August 24, 2026. Primary inquiries should be directed to Galo Morlet at gmorlet@bop.gov or 903-838-4587.

RE: Meats, Cheese and Milk – 1st Qtr FY2027 15B51027Q00000005
Dear Quoter:
La Tuna Federal Correctional Institution, Anthony, Texas, intends to issue solicitation 15B51027Q00000005 for the requirement of 1st Quarter FY2027 for Meats, Cheese and Milk items. The NAICS codes for this requirement are 311513, 311991, 311511.
The contract type will be Firm-Fixed Price. The evaluation factors are Price and Past Performance. Price will be rated higher than Past Performance. The Government will award all items to responsible offeror(s) whose offer conforms to the solicitation and is most advantageous to the Government. Failure to deliver within the established time frames will be considered as Non-Conformance under the contract terms and subject to termination.
The solicitation will be made available on or about August 10, 2026, and will be posted in www.sam.gov in the Contract Opportunities section. All future information regarding this acquisition, including solicitation amendments, will be distributed solely through this website.
The anticipated date for receipt of quote is August 20, 2026, at 3:00 P.M. Central Standard Time via e-mail to Tex-ProcurementProp@bop.gov.
Each offeror is required per RFO FAR 52.204-7(b) and (c) to complete their representations and certifications via www.sam.gov. All responsible vendors may submit a proposal which will be considered. The anticipated date of award is August 24, 2026.
